Abstract
The invention discloses a high-efficiency corn organic fertilizer which comprises the following components in parts by weight: 15-17 parts of nitrogen, 15-17 parts of phosphorus, 15-17 parts of potassium and 45-55 parts of organic matters. The ratio of the nitrogen, the phosphorus and the potassium is 15: 15 or 16: 16 or 17: 17. The organic fertilizer has a reasonable formula, is mainly applied to loam, clay and sandy soil with the pH value of more than or equal to 0.92, is mainly applied to corn, can effectively promote the growth of the corn, greatly improves the utilization rate of the fertilizer, greatly improves the yield of the corn crops and improves the economic benefit.

Detailed Description
In order to make the technical means, the creation characteristics, the achievement purposes and the effects of the invention easy to understand, the invention is further described with the specific embodiments.
The efficient corn organic fertilizer comprises the following components in parts by weight: 15-17 parts of nitrogen, 15-17 parts of phosphorus, 15-17 parts of potassium and 45-55 parts of organic matters.
The ratio of the nitrogen, the phosphorus and the potassium is 15: 15 or 16: 16 or 17: 17.
The efficient corn organic fertilizer is used in loam, clay and sandy soil with the pH value of more than or equal to 0.92, the corn is mainly applied to crops, the fertilizing amount of each corn is about 5.4g, the growth of the corn can be effectively promoted, the utilization rate of the fertilizer is greatly improved, the yield of the corn is improved, and the economic benefit is increased.
Example 1: the efficient corn organic fertilizer comprises the following components in parts by weight: 15 parts of nitrogen, 15 parts of phosphorus, 15 parts of potassium and 45 parts of organic matters.
Example 2: the efficient corn organic fertilizer comprises the following components in parts by weight: 16 parts of nitrogen, 16 parts of phosphorus, 16 parts of potassium and 50 parts of organic matters.
Example 3: the efficient corn organic fertilizer comprises the following components in parts by weight: 17 parts of nitrogen, 17 parts of phosphorus, 17 parts of potassium and 55 parts of organic matters.
The corn efficient organic fertilizer of the embodiment contains total nutrients (N + P)2Os+K2O) is more than or equal to 5, the content of organic matters is more than 45 percent, and the content of effective active bacteria is as follows: 0.2 hundred million/g.
